One sphere has a radius of 3 inches and another sphere has a radius of 6 inches. The volume of the larger sphere is about how ma
NikAS [45]

Answer:

8

Step-by-step explanation:

First off, we need to recognize that the formula for the volume of a sphere is \frac{4}{3} \pi r^3.

Then, we can plug in our r values one at a time.

The volume for the sphere with a 6-inch radius is about 904.779.

The volume for the sphere with a 3-inch radius is about 113.097.

To find how much greater the larger sphere is, we simply create a ratio between the two numbers: \frac{904.779}{113.097}

Do the division to find that the volume of the larger sphere is about 8 times the volume of the smaller sphere.
